About Kathryn Stott
Kathryn Stott (born 10 December 1958) is an English classical pianist who performs as a concerto soloist, recitalist and chamber musician. Her specialities include the English and French classical repertoire, contemporary classical music and the tango. She is a professor at the Royal Northern College of Music, Manchester and has organised several music festivals and concert series. Stott's career as a soloist was launched after she gained fifth place in the Leeds International Piano Competition in 1978. Grove Music Online describes Stott's playing as "marked by a vivid sense of immediacy and personal communication.
